'''OpenGL extension ARB.multisample

This module customises the behaviour of the 
OpenGL.raw.GL.ARB.multisample to provide a more 
Python-friendly API

Overview (from thespec import 
  
  This extension provides a mechanism to antialias all GL primitives:
  points, lines, polygons, bitmaps, and images.  The technique is to
  sample all primitives multiple times at each pixel.  The color
  sample values are resolved to a single, displayable color each time
  a pixel is updated, so the antialiasing appears to be automatic at
  the application level.  Because each sample includes depth and
  stencil information, the depth and stencil functions perform
  equivalently to the single-sample mode.
  
  An additional buffer, called the multisample buffer, is added to
  the framebuffer.  Pixel sample values, including color, depth, and
  stencil values, are stored in this buffer.  When the framebuffer
  includes a multisample buffer, it does not also include separate
  depth or stencil buffers, even if the multisample buffer does not
  store depth or stencil values.  Color buffers (left/right, front/
  back, and aux) do coexist with the multisample buffer, however.
  
  Multisample antialiasing is most valuable for rendering polygons,
  because it requires no sorting for hidden surface elimination, and
  it correctly handles adjacent polygons, object silhouettes, and
  even intersecting polygons.  If only points or lines are being
  rendered, the "smooth" antialiasing mechanism provided by the base
  GL may result in a higher quality image.  This extension is
  designed to allow multisample and smooth antialiasing techniques
  to be alternated during the rendering of a single scene.
